Abstract (EN):
This paper develops a framework for performance
appraisal in the context of a bank branch network. A data
envelopment analysis model is advocated that can identify both
input and output inefficiencies from a cost minimization
perspective. The model is then applied to the analysis of a bank
branch network and the production and value-added approaches
are deployed jointly to give a comprehensive assessment of bank
branch efficiency. The sources of underperformance are identified
and their managerial implications are explored.
